This extensive guide checks out everything there is to understand about UPVC windows, from their structure and benefits to setup factors to consider and maintenance requirements.Comprehending UPVC WindowsUPVC means Unplasticised Polyvinyl Chloride, a rigid kind of PVC that has actually been crafted to provide remarkable strength and longevity. Unlike traditional PVC, which consists of plasticisers that make it versatile, UPVC goes through a manufacturing procedure that removes these additives, resulting in a stiff, steady material appropriate for window frames. This product has actually been used in construction since the 1980s and has considering that turned into one of the most relied on materials for window fabrication worldwide.The popularity of UPVC windows comes from their remarkable flexibility and efficiency attributes. These windows include a UPVC frame that holds single or double-glazed glass systems, producing a smooth and effective window system. The material itself is resistant to rot, deterioration, and weathering, making it an ideal choice for homes found in coastal locations or regions with severe climate condition. In addition, UPVC is a low-maintenance product that maintains its appearance and structural stability for decades with very little maintenance.Secret Benefits of UPVC WindowsThe advantages of installing UPVC windows extend far beyond their initial expense savings. Property owners who select UPVC windows can anticipate to enjoy many benefits that enhance both the functionality and aesthetic appeal of their buildings.Energy EfficiencyOne of the most engaging reasons to invest in UPVC windows is their exceptional thermal insulation homes. The multi-chambered style of UPVC frames creates several barriers that minimize heat transfer between the exterior and interior of a structure. When coupled with double or triple glazing, UPVC windows drastically improve a property's thermal efficiency, assisting to preserve comfy indoor temperature levels throughout the year. This boosted insulation translates straight into decreased cooling and heating expenses, making UPVC windows an environmentally friendly and economically sensible choice.Sturdiness and LongevityUPVC windows are renowned for their exceptional resilience. Unlike wood frames that can warp, rot, or end up being plagued with insects, or metal frames that may rust with time, UPVC frames remain structurally sound for decades. The product is resistant to moisture, chemicals, and UV radiation, guaranteeing that windows maintain their appearance and functionality even when exposed to severe environmental conditions. Quality UPVC windows typically come with guarantees varying from 10 to 25 years, with many installations lasting well beyond 30 years with appropriate upkeep.Security FeaturesModern UPVC windows are created with security as a priority. Multi-point locking systems, enhanced frames, and anti-drill hardware make these windows extremely resistant to break-in. The fundamental strength of UPVC, combined with contemporary locking systems, supplies house owners with comfort knowing that their properties are well-protected against possible trespassers.Visual VersatilityGone are the days when UPVC windows were restricted to plain white frames. Today's makers offer an extensive range of colours, finishes, and styles to complement any architectural design. From classic white and contemporary grey to woodgrain surfaces that mimic the appearance of standard timber, UPVC windows can improve the visual appeal of both modern-day and period properties. Different designs are available, including casement windows, tilt-and-turn windows, moving sash windows, and bow or bay windows, guaranteeing that house owners can discover the best match for their visual choices.Expense ConsiderationsWhen planning a window replacement job, comprehending the expense structure is essential for efficient budgeting. The overall cost of UPVC windows differs depending on numerous factors, including the size of the windows, the selected style, the type of glazing, and the intricacy of the installation. Property owners ought to get numerous quotes from trusted installers to guarantee they get competitive prices and quality craftsmanship.Installation ProcessThe installation of UPVC windows is a specialised task that needs expert knowledge to ensure optimal efficiency and durability. The procedure usually starts with a comprehensive survey of the existing windows, followed by exact measurements to ensure an ideal fit. Professional installers will remove the old windows carefully, reducing interruption to the surrounding structure, and prepare the opening for the brand-new units.When the new UPVC windows are produced to requirements, the setup group will place them precisely, guaranteeing they are level and securely anchored. The gaps around the frames are sealed with broadening foam and proper weatherproofing products to avoid draughts and moisture ingress. Lastly, the glass units are set up, and the windows are checked to make sure smooth operation and appropriate sealing. A professional setup normally takes in between 30 minutes to 2 hours per window, depending upon intricacy.Upkeep and CareOne of the most appealing functions of UPVC windows is their low maintenance requirements. Unlike timber windows that require routine sanding, painting, and varnishing, UPVC windows need just occasional cleaning to maintain their appearance. A simple wipe-down with a soft cloth and mild cleaning agent option suffices to get rid of dirt and maintain the frame's finish. Windows should be lubricated each year with silicone-based lubricant to make sure smooth operation of locks and hinges. It is a good idea to inspect the weather seals regularly and change them if they show signs of wear or damage to keep energy effectiveness.Often Asked QuestionsHow long do UPVC windows typically last?Quality UPVC windows can last in between 20 to 35 years when correctly kept.
